The Great Crossover: Why Humans are Now the Minority Online
Imagine logging onto your favorite online store, browsing social media, or even reading a news article, and realizing that more than half of the 'visitors' alongside you aren't human. This isn't a dystopian novel; it's the new reality of the internet in 2024. For the first time in history, automated bot traffic has officially surpassed human activity online, validating what many have called the Dead Internet Theory.
According to a groundbreaking report from Cloudflare, a leading web performance and security company, nearly 58% of all webpage requests are now automated. This critical threshold was crossed much earlier than even industry experts, including Cloudflare's CEO, had predicted. What does this mean? It signifies a fundamental shift in the digital landscape, where machines are increasingly interacting with other machines, rather than serving human users directly.
This isn't just about simple web crawlers indexing pages. We're talking about sophisticated AI Agents – programs that actively click links, fill out forms, and interact with web services just like a person would, often at a scale and speed impossible for humans. This paradigm shift demands a complete rethink of how we build, secure, and experience the internet.
The Rise of Agentic AI: Why Bot Traffic Surged 8,000%
The dramatic increase in bot activity isn't a gradual climb; it's a surge. Data from HUMAN Security reveals that activity from AI agents—programs designed to mimic or augment human behavior online—has skyrocketed by an astonishing 8,000% in just the past year. This isn't merely an increase in web scrapers or spam bots, though those are still prevalent.
The new wave is driven by intelligent agents powered by advanced AI, such as those behind large language models (LLMs) like ChatGPT or Gemini. These agents perform tasks ranging from customer service and data analysis to complex financial transactions and content generation. They interact directly with APIs (Application Programming Interfaces) – the digital doorways that allow different software systems to talk to each other – rather than navigating graphical user interfaces (GUIs) designed for humans.
This rise of agentic AI marks a pivotal moment, transforming the internet from a human-centric information highway into a vast, interconnected network where autonomous programs are increasingly the primary users and actors. Understanding this distinction is crucial for anyone operating in the digital space.
The Death of the CAPTCHA and the New Security Frontier
For years, CAPTCHAs (Completely Automated Public Turing test to tell Computers and Humans Apart) were our frontline defense against bots. Clicking on images of traffic lights or deciphering distorted text was a daily chore for human users. However, with the rise of sophisticated AI, these traditional methods are becoming obsolete. AI agents can now solve CAPTCHAs with alarming accuracy, rendering them ineffective against advanced automated threats.
The implications for web security are profound. A significant portion of this increased bot traffic is malicious. Thales, a global security firm, reports that 40% of all web activity is now classified as harmful. This includes:
- Credential Stuffing: Bots trying stolen username/password combinations across different sites.
- Scraping: Illegally collecting valuable data, prices, or content.
- DDoS Attacks: Overwhelming websites with traffic to take them offline.
- Fraud: Automated creation of fake accounts, spam, or ad fraud.
The new security frontier moves beyond simple bot detection to complex, session-wide behavioral analysis. Tools like Cloudflare's 'Precursor' analyze user patterns, IP reputation, and various signals to differentiate between legitimate human or beneficial bot activity and malicious automated threats. For businesses in India and worldwide, investing in advanced bot management and API security is no longer optional; it's essential to protect data, maintain service availability, and ensure fair competition.
From Humans to Agents: How Business Models Must Adapt
The internet's shift towards machine-to-machine interaction is fundamentally altering how businesses operate and monetize their online presence. Major platforms are already experiencing this transformation firsthand. For instance, payment giant Stripe reports that a staggering 70% of its API commands now originate from agents, not human users. Similarly, on the trading platform Alpaca, agent-driven calls grew from single digits to 30% in just one quarter. This means a substantial part of their 'customers' are now AI programs.
For business owners and developers, this means the traditional focus on user interface (UI) design for human visitors needs to expand dramatically to include API-first strategies. Your website or service is no longer just a storefront for people; it's a data source and interaction point for AI agents. This necessitates:
- API Optimization: Ensuring your APIs are well-documented, secure, and performant for automated access.
- Data Strategy: Understanding which data AI agents are seeking and how they are using it.
- Monetization Models: Exploring new ways to charge for API access, data streams, or agent-driven services, rather than solely relying on ads or human-centric subscriptions.
- Agent Experience (AX): Designing for machine interaction, much like User Experience (UX) is designed for humans.
Businesses that fail to adapt to this agent-driven reality risk becoming irrelevant in a web where machines increasingly dictate traffic, value, and interaction.

Human vs. Agent Interaction: A New Paradigm
Understanding the fundamental differences between human and AI agent interaction is key to designing for the future internet:
| Feature | Human Interaction | AI Agent Interaction |
|---|---|---|
| Primary Interface | Graphical User Interface (GUI) | Application Programming Interface (API) |
| Motivation | Information, entertainment, social connection, tasks | Task completion, data acquisition, automation, optimization |
| Scale & Speed | Limited, sequential, prone to fatigue | Massive, parallel, instantaneous, tireless |
| Decision Making | Intuitive, emotional, context-dependent | Algorithmic, logical, rule-based, data-driven |
| Security Focus | User authentication, anti-phishing, UI/UX integrity | API key management, rate limiting, behavioral anomaly detection, data integrity |
| Monetization Impact | Advertising, subscriptions, direct sales | API access fees, data licensing, service automation, infrastructure scaling |
This table highlights that strategies optimized for human users (like visually appealing websites or ad placements) may not be effective, or even relevant, for AI agents. Businesses must now think about an "Agent Experience" (AX) alongside User Experience (UX).

Frequently Asked Questions (FAQ)
What is the Dead Internet Theory?
The Dead Internet Theory posits that a significant, and growing, portion of online content and activity is generated by artificial intelligence and automated bots, rather than real human beings, making the internet feel increasingly sterile or 'dead'. Recent data confirming bots now surpass human traffic validates this theory.
How do AI Agents differ from traditional bots?
Traditional bots often perform repetitive, rule-based tasks (e.g., web crawlers, simple spammers). AI agents are more sophisticated, using artificial intelligence to mimic human behavior, learn from interactions, and perform complex, adaptive tasks, often interacting via APIs rather than graphical interfaces.
What does this mean for website owners and businesses?
It means your 'users' are increasingly machines. Businesses must adapt by focusing on API-first development, advanced web security, new monetization strategies for machine-to-machine interactions, and optimizing for agent experience (AX) alongside user experience (UX).
Is all bot traffic harmful?
No. While 40% of web activity is malicious, many bots are beneficial. These include search engine crawlers, legitimate data scrapers, customer service chatbots, and AI agents automating business processes. The challenge is distinguishing between good and bad bots.
